How much do luxury spa receptionist jobs pay per hour?

As of Sep 9, 2026, the average hourly pay for luxury spa receptionist in the United States is $17.82,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$15.14 and $19.95 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What are the main duties of a luxury spa receptionist?

A luxury spa receptionist is responsible for greeting clients, managing appointments, answering phone calls, and ensuring that guests have a seamless and welcoming experience. They also handle payments, provide information about spa services and products, and maintain a tidy reception area. In a luxury setting, receptionists are expected to deliver exceptional customer service, maintain confidentiality, and anticipate the needs of discerning clients. Their role is vital in creating a positive first impression and supporting the overall operation of the spa.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a luxury spa receptionist?

To thrive as a Luxury Spa Receptionist, you need excellent customer service skills, attention to detail, and prior experience in hospitality or front desk roles, often supported by a high school diploma or equivalent. Familiarity with booking and point-of-sale systems such as SpaSoft or Mindbody, and basic computer proficiency, are typically required. Outstanding interpersonal skills, professionalism, and the ability to remain calm under pressure help create an exceptional guest experience. These skills are vital for ensuring smooth spa operations, fostering client loyalty, and upholding the luxury brand's reputation.

What are some common challenges faced by luxury spa receptionists, and how can they be managed effectively?

Luxury spa receptionists often juggle multiple client requests, manage booking schedules, and ensure a seamless front-desk experience—all while maintaining a calm and welcoming atmosphere. High client expectations and last-minute changes can be challenging, but strong organizational skills and effective communication help manage these situations. Building rapport with both clients and the spa team allows receptionists to anticipate needs and resolve issues quickly, contributing to exceptional service and a harmonious work environment.

Job description

Spa Receptionist & Attendant

The Spa Receptionist & Attendant is responsible for supporting the daily operations of the spa by providing exceptional guest service, maintaining pristine spa facilities, and assisting with front desk and treatment flow needs. This role is essential in creating a calm, welcoming, and luxurious spa environment that reflects Forbes Five-Star standards. With professionalism, warmth, and attention to detail, the Spa Receptionist & Attendant ensures each guest experience feels intentional, seamless, and restorative from arrival to departure.

Key Responsibilities

  • Welcomes spa guests with warmth and professionalism, providing clear communication about spa amenities, services, and expectations.
  • Assists with spa reception duties including answering phones, scheduling appointments, guest check-in and checkout, retail sales, and processing payments.
  • Maintains cleanliness, organization, and presentation of all spa spaces including relaxation areas, locker rooms, restrooms, treatment rooms, and back-of-house areas.
  • Between services, prepares locker and treatment rooms according to spa Standard Operating Procedures including linen changes, sanitation, and restocking amenities.
  • Ensures towels, robes, slippers, water, tea, and spa amenities are stocked, fresh, and beautifully presented at all times.
  • Anticipates guest needs and responds promptly, discreetly, and graciously to requests or concerns.
  • Supports therapists and estheticians by assisting with room flow, laundry, and operational needs during busy periods.
  • Monitors spa equipment, furniture, and fixtures; reports maintenance or repair needs promptly.
  • Maintains a safe, clean, and tranquil environment by following all safety, sanitation, and health regulations.
  • Keeps storage, linen, and supply areas well-organized and properly stocked.
  • Promotes teamwork and service excellence through clear communication and collaboration with spa and resort team members.
  • Performs additional duties as assigned by the Spa Supervisor or Manager.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or equivalent required.
  • Prior experience in luxury hospitality, spa, wellness, or guest service roles preferred.
  • Strong attention to detail with a commitment to cleanliness and presentation.
  • Ability to work proactively, remain calm in a quiet luxury environment, and adapt to changing guest needs.
  • Excellent communication skills with a professional, warm demeanor.
  • Ability to maintain utmost confidentiality and discretion at all times.
  • Ability to stand, walk, bend, and reach for extended periods.
  • Ability to lift and move up to 50 lbs. regularly.
  • Comfortable using booking systems, phones, radios, and internal communication tools.
  • Ability to work weekends, holidays, and flexible shifts as needed.

Compensation

  • Hourly plus gratuities and ranch fee
  • Seasonal bonus
  • Retail sales commissions
